Output 484957f90d059cc2d2c0a213820c7cf022d2397b87d19fbbca5377b5b1f5077b:1

value
802605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ab141264b117640f60a72850f5a669aa530c0673 OP_EQUAL
address
3HHbWxpgxatRTaeXixp7fUDFK3q7kMFJUA
transaction
484957f90d059cc2d2c0a213820c7cf022d2397b87d19fbbca5377b5b1f5077b
confirmations
319040
spent
true